Linux Installation

To install Motor Cycle Font on Linux:

  1. Download the font files
  2. Extract the files to a folder
  3. Copy the font files to the ~/.local/share/fonts directory

Web Use with @font-face

To use Motor Cycle Font on the web:


@font-face {
    font-family: 'Motor Cycle Font';
    src: url('motor-cycle-font.woff2') format('woff2'),
         url('motor-cycle-font.woff') format('woff');
    font-weight: normal;
    font-style: normal;
    font-display: swap;
}

Performance Optimization Tips

To optimize Motor Cycle Font for performance:

  • Subset the font to reduce file size
  • Preload critical fonts
  • Use the font-display property
  • Cache font files

What is the difference between OTF and TTF for Motor Cycle Font?

The OTF (OpenType) and TTF (TrueType) formats are both font file formats. OTF files are more versatile and support advanced typographic features, while TTF files are more widely supported by older systems.
